Sshhh! Drs Chris and Xand van Tulleken are back to hear more about noise in this episode of Doctors’ Notes. Continuing their conversation with Charlotte Clark, Professor of Environmental Epidemiology at City St George’s, University of London, they dig deeper into the science around environmental noise and its damaging effects on our health and wellbeing. Charlotte tells Chris and Xand about her research exploring the effects of noise on children’s learning and development, as well a current project to assess the impact of night flights.
